Operating a 12-passenger van for group travel is simpler than many expect. Modern rentals feature integrated safety tech—passenger airbags, collision warnings, and comfortable seating configurations designed for extended comfort. Most providers offer seamless online booking, flexible hourly or daily rates, and dedicated support to match vehicle size to trip needs. This accessibility fits diverse scenarios: weekend road trips, commuting groups, or moving large loads without relying on sparse ride-share networks.

While renting a van offers compelling advantages, it’s wise to weigh practical factors. Vehicle availability fluctuates seasonally, booking early improves options. Extreme weather, road closures, and driver availability vary by location, so flexible scheduling enhances reliability. ForBudget-conscious users, budgeting for fuel, tolls, and wear-and-tear complements rental costs. Most importantly, framing van travel as a responsible choice—rather than a luxury—serves diverse lifestyles, supporting both independence and collective safety.
